Hi, Guy wrote: > Hello all. > > > > I have a problem with the distance between the near and far plane. The > distance between objects in the scene might be ten thousands of km (at > least 30000 km) and the objects sizes might be in several meters. > > I've noticed that when the distance between the near and far plane is > about 15km and the object size is 2m the object disappears. Also > sometimes it seems a clipping plane several meters in front of the > camera emerges. > > > > Does anyone have the same problem? > > Any ideas how to overcome it? > You could try any of these (and maybe more that I don't know of): * Disable small object culling, something like: m_SceneView->setCullingMode(m_SceneView->getCullingMode() & ~osg::CullStack::SMALL_FEATURE_CULLING); * Make the near and far planes calculate based on primitives and force the ratio: m_SceneView->setNearFarRatio(0); // default is 0.0005f; m_SceneView->setComputeNearFarMode(osgUtil::CullVisitor::COMPUTE_NEAR_FA R_USING_PRIMITIVES); * Look at 'osgdepthpartition' example, there is a node in OSG specially made for this type of situation with large depth range. cheers jp > > > Thanks, > > Guy. -- This message is subject to the CSIR's copyright terms and conditions, e-mail legal notice, and implemented Open Document Format (ODF) standard.
